Connor Jackson | Prep Redzone Scout
After a few tough starts to his junior season, Jarrard has somehow quietly played really well down the stretch and led North Cobb to another region title. Jarrard could be the most physically gifted passer in the state from a traits standpoint. Everything he does looks easy as a passer, and he isn’t a shabby athlete either. I wouldn’t consider him a runner, but he is enough of an athlete to shift around chaos and make plays on the move. North Cobb will look to carry momentum over into the playoffs, and I am excited to see how Jarrard performs on a bigger stage.

Read EvaluationConnor Jackson | Prep Redzone Scout
(+) Tall, lean prospect with room to get bigger. Real fluid, clean mechanics. Snappy hips. Natural arm talent, can work different angles on the move. Has some flashes of backyard football on tape. Can buzz the ball even when he can’t follow through on his throws. Ball comes out with some life, and all levels of the field are reachable. He hits his layups. Real easy, pretty thrower. Not a super twitchy athlete, but a better runner in space than he gets credit for. Build up to speed runner with his long strides. (-) Tends to hold onto the ball a tick too long, allowing DBs to crash downhill.
Power Statement: Prototype QB with a massive frame and clean mechanics. Everything he does looks easy. He generates easy buzz on the ball with and without a clean base. Has improved with age and as he has grown into his huge frame. Jarrard is the premier pure pocket passer in GA’s 2027 class and is capable of easily dispensing the ball around the yard.

Read EvaluationMatt DeBary | Prep Redzone Scout
One of the top quarterback prospects in Georgia, Jarrard continues to add major offers, earning two big ones over the weekend from the in-state Georgia Bulldogs and the Ohio State Buckeyes. The big 6-foot-4 200-pounder is a good athlete with natural arm talent. He has one of the strongest arms you’ll find across the South in the 2027 class and bound for a giant junior season for North Cobb. Look for him to be one of the state’s leading passers during the 2025 season.

enters the 2025 season as one of the most highly anticipated additions to the North Cobb roster. A 4-star quarterback ranked 22nd overall in the state and the 20th-best QB according to Rivals, Jarrard brings big-time pedigree and next-level poise to the position. After transferring from North Cobb Christian, he immediately adds firepower to the Warriors’ offense. Last season, he put up eye-popping numbers — throwing for 2,647 yards, 31 touchdowns, and only 5 interceptions, with an outstanding 128.2 quarterback rating. His ability to read defenses, deliver with precision, and make smart decisions under pressure makes him a true difference-maker.
Known as a pure pocket passer with an elite arm, Jarrard commands the field with maturity beyond his years. Whether he’s hitting tight windows on timing routes or dropping deep balls with touch, his throwing ability is on full display every snap. With his arrival, North Cobb now features a lethal quarterback duo that can stretch the field vertically and keep defenses honest. If Jarrard builds chemistry with his receivers and adapts quickly to the system, he has the potential to elevate North Cobb’s offense to championship caliber — and be one of the most talked-about QBs in Georgia 6A football this season.

Read EvaluationMatt DeBary | Prep Redzone Scout
A productive Cobb County quarterback wth a big, accurate arm and plenty of size at 6-foot-3 200-pounds, Jarrard shows quick feet and is a multi-sport athlete who also shines on the baseball diamond. As a sophomore last year for North Cobb Christian, Jarrard threw for 2,647 yards and 31 touchdown passes while completing 72% of his passes. He’s one of the top quarterbacks in the state and is now ranked as the No. 3 QB and the No. 31 overall prospect in the 2027 class.

Read EvaluationMatt DeBary | Prep Redzone Scout
One of the more productive 2027 quarterbacks in Georgia last fall, Jarrard is a bigger passer with impressive footwork and pocket presence when scanning the field. He throws a quick, accurate ball with enough arm strength to push the ball vertically down the field. He understands the position, makes correct reads, and can make a number of different passes all over the field. He’s coming off a fantastic sophomore season where he played like an experienced veteran, throwing for an impressive 2,647 yards and 31 touchdowns. He’s the No. 4 QB in the state for his class and earned a big recent offer from Auburn.

Read EvaluationLawrence Morgan | Prep Redzone Scout
Not much to say about Jarrad, he continues to get better and better every time we see him. He looks the part off the bus at 6’3 200, long and lean and carries his weight well and could be around the 220 mark before his high school career is done. Excellent decision maker with a laser for an arm, good touch on the downfield throws and has deceptive speed with his legs if the play breaks down.
Outlook: Already ranked as the Top 4 QB in the 2027 class and has the potential to climb those rankings next Fall. At this point in his high school career you would have to say he is a can’t miss prospect at the next level.

Read EvaluationLawrence Morgan | Prep Redzone Scout
The #2 overall QB in the 2027 Class by PRZ. Jarrad has been on our radar for several years now and has lived up to the expectations.
Jarrad has next level height and is starting to fill out his frame. Has good velocity on the short passes and can put a soft touch on the deep throws. When I saw him in person earlier this season I was impressed with his poise in the pocket and he surprised me with his ability to get positive yards with his legs. Good upside with P4 potential as he grows over the next 2 seasons.
